MOTHERWELL 0 DUNFERMLINE 1

MATCH PICTURES
The Pars travelled to Airdrie on Friday afternoon full of confidence after crushing East Stirling 7-1 in the SFA Youth Cup last Sunday. This time a sole Blair Henderson goal was enough to win three points for the Fifers at the Excelsior Stadium.

Motherwell started off well with a couple of early chances but in 11 minutes a mistake by Darren Brownlie on the right touchline allowed Ross Drummond to steal possession.  His pass reached Allan Smith but a block on his attempt landed perfectly for Blair HENDERSON in front of goal to open the scoring.

A Ross Millen effort from 22 yards in 21 minutes was deflected for a corner and another from him ten minutes later hit the post.  Just before the interval Jack Bruce brought down an opponent in the box but Ryan Goodfellow dived to his right to deny Stevie Hetherington, the Motherwell penalty taker.  There was still time for Scott Campbell to clear off the goaline to keep the Pars ahead at the break.

Goodfellow made a good save at the feet of Kieran McGauchie early in the second half and after Munro lost possession the hosts produced a fine move but McGachie was blocked in the box. A Motherwell free kick in 59 minutes created another chance when Zane Francis Angel put over a useful cross. Ten minutes later McGachie headed wide and he repeated that with Well`s next chance.

Dunfermline were under considerable pressure in the second half but their defence held out well to survive and take the points back to Fife.
